2017-10-23 20 views
1

このtdリンクはSlimで動作します。このペーストの後、私は何がうまくいかないかを示します。Bootstrapボタンを追加した後、link_toを移行できません。

td=(link_to 'Destroy', article_path(article), 
         method: :delete, 
         data: { confirm: 'Are you sure?' }) 

これらのリンクにブートストラップボタンを追加しました。

td 
    a class="btn btn-info" href=(article_path(article)) Show 

これは、リンクをボタンに置​​き換える試みです。

td 
    a class="btn-danger" href=(article_path(article), 
             method: :delete, 
             data: { confirm: 'Are you sure?' }) Destroy 

私が間違っていることを誰かに見せたり、構文を修正したりすることはできますか? link_to<a>

乾杯を生産するよう<a>

td=link_to 'Destroy', article_path(article), method: :delete, data: { confirm: 'Are you sure?' }, class: 'btn btn-danger' 

ところでhrefのみ、パスまたはURLではなく、別の<a>を受け入れ:ワーキングコード(私はDONY)にしてみてくださいについてはどのように

答えて

1

link_toブロックに入れ子にしてみてください。

td 
    = link_to article_path(article), method: :delete, data: { confirm: 'Are you sure?' }, :class => 'btn btn-danger' do 
    span 
     | Destroy 
+1

それはうまくいった!私はすべてのerbファイルをスリムに変換し始め、Bootstrapを追加しました。甘い。ありがとう。 –

0

+0

私はまだ動作しません壊れたものを編集しました。私はlink_toを削除するのを忘れました。 –

関連する問題